Before filing: beneficial ownership and the required AFS or FAS information must be on file before CIPC accepts the annual return.
How CIPC charges
CIPC uses turnover from the latest approved financial statements. A dormant entity uses zero turnover.
A return is late once it falls outside 30 business days after the company's registration anniversary.
Every outstanding year attracts its own fee. The newest year uses the on-time rate only when it is still inside the filing window.
The calculator adds the R200 CoR40.5 fee, but additional reinstatement requirements and service costs may apply.
